More than 100 members of the Swiss Parliament donated the equivalent of one- day’s income to a private Swiss fund that helps Holocaust survivors. The $20,000 gift was made in reaction to the Swiss government’s decision last week to reject the claim for compensation by a survivor who was handed over to the Nazis by Swiss border guards.
